#7c2985 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c2985 is composed of 48.6% red, 16.1%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 294.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 34.1%. #7c2985 color hex could be obtained by blending #f852ff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#7c2985 color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#7c2985 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c2985 has RGB values of R:124, G:41,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8137093.

Shades and Tints of #7c2985
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c040d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c2985
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c515d is the less saturated color, while #9c01ad is the most saturated one.
